R&D AI/ML Software Engineer - Pisa
Descrizione dell'offerta
Offerta
The candidate will be involved in cutting‑edge R&D activities in the areas mentioned above.
Responsibilities
- Participation in internal product-oriented projects and collaborative R&D international projects with the following activities: software development, software integration, testing and validation, contributions in requirements definition and analysis, system and software architecture design
- Participation in technical meetings for R&D international projects, with travels in EU countries
- Involvement in writing technical documentation and deliverables
- Technical Scouting
Competenze ed esperienza
- You have a Master Degree in a related technology area, such as computer science, information technology engineering (computing engineering, telecommunication engineering, electronic engineering), automation engineering, biomedical engineering. Masters in hard sciences subjects, for example mathematics and physics may be considered.
- You gained at least 2 years of experience in development with either Python, GO or Java and experience with ML/AI libraries, frameworks and MLOps: MLFlow, PREFECT, TorchServe, PyTorch Lightning or others.
- You have good understanding of data structures, data modeling, and software architecture principles relevant to ML/AI applications.
- You developed capabilities in writing technical documentation both in Italian and English language, about architecture, software design, technical reports for testing, integration and validation activities.
- You know about networking foundations.
- You are a curious person, eager to learn and continuously experiment with new things, and inclined to interact and collaborate with multidisciplinary teams and international partners.
- You are available to travel in EU countries when needed.
Optional requirements
- Knowledge of virtualization technologies and practical experience with platforms for management of Virtual Machines and containers (e.g., OpenStack, Docker, Kubernetes)
- Knowledge (at least basic level) of DevOps solutions for testing automation and CI/CD, preferably with practical experience
- Practical experience (at least basic level) with relational and non-relational database management
- Knowledge (at least basic level) of protocols, techniques and solutions for messaging and data exchange, preferably with practical experience with open-source solutions (e.g., Kafka, RabbitMQ, etc.)
- Previous experience, knowledge or interest in one of the following areas: SDN/NFV, edge and cloud computing, network security, IoT platforms
Completa l'offerta
- A strong focus on technological excellence, research and development, and innovation
- A context with great opportunities for learning and professional growth
- An international environment, with a company brand recognized at national and European level
- A climate strongly meritocratic and attentive to integrity, both professional and human
- An organized company, but very flexible and informal
- A series of highly inclusive decision‑making processes, based on cooperation and team
- Constant attention to the needs of employees, including pay, welfare, health
- An attractive compensation package which includes a competitive salary, vouchers meal, regular bonuses and supplementary retirement fund on charge of the company.